Going short - This refers to the act of selling a stock short. As a short seller, you believe the price will fall.

You borrow shares from a broker that you do not already own and then sell them when the price falls. Then you repurchase them at a lesser price, return them to the broker, and keep the difference in price.

 

I realize this seems un-American to bet on a company failing, but man does it exists on Wall St. & Main St. 

 

Whether you go long (buying and then selling) or short (borrowing, selling, and then buying back), the objective is always to earn a profit. While the gains may be minor, they can accumulate over time, and that is what I call trading smart, and outwitting the market players.

Head and Shoulders


A chart pattern with a large peak on one side and a slightly smaller peak on the other is known as a head and shoulders pattern. Head and shoulders patterns are used by traders to predict a bullish-to-bearish reversal.

The first and third peaks are usually smaller than the second, but they all return to the same level of support, also known as the 'neckline.' It is likely that the third peak will break down into a bearish downtrend once it has fallen back to the level of support.

Double Top Reversal

Another pattern that traders use to highlight trend reversals is a double top. Typically, the price of an asset will reach a high point before retracing to a level of support. It will then rise once more before reversing back against the current trend more permanently.

Double Bottom Reversal

A double bottom chart pattern indicates a period of selling, with the price of an asset dropping below a support level then it will rise to a point of resistance before dropping. Finally, as the market becomes more bullish, the trend will reverse and begin to move upward.


A bullish reversal pattern is a double bottom, which indicates the end of a downtrend and the beginning of an uptrend.

Cup and Handle

The cup and handle pattern is a bullish continuation pattern that depicts a period of bearish market sentiment before the overall trend resumes its bullish trajectory. The cup resembles a rounding bottom chart pattern, and the handle resembles a wedge pattern, both of which are explained in the following section.

Following the rounding bottom, an asset's price will most likely enter a temporary retracement known as the handle because it is limited to two parallel lines on the price graph. The asset will eventually break free from the handle and resume its bullish trend.

Rising Wedge Reversal

When the price movements of an asset tighten between two sloping trend lines, wedges form. The two types of wedges are rising and falling wedges. A rising wedge is a trend line that is trapped between two upwardly slanted lines of support and resistance. 

The support line is steeper than the resistance line in this case. When an asset's price breaks through the support level, this pattern usually indicates that it will eventually decline more permanently.

Falling Wedge Reversal

Between two downwardly sloping levels, there is a falling wedge. The resistance line is steeper than the support line in this case. As shown in the example below, a falling wedge usually indicates that an asset's price will rise and break through the level of resistance. 

 

Rising and falling wedges are both reversal patterns, with rising wedges typically indicating a bearish market and falling wedges indicating a bullish market.

Rounding Bottom (reversal)

A bottom chart pattern with a rounding bottom can indicate either a continuation or a reversal. During an uptrend, for example, an asset's price may fall slightly before rising again. This would be a continuation of the bullish trend.


If an asset's price was in a downward trend and a rounding bottom formed before the trend reversed and entered a bullish uptrend, that would be an example of a bullish reversal rounding bottom (shown below).
 

Traders will attempt to profit from this pattern by purchasing halfway around the bottom, at the low point, and profiting from the continuation once it breaks above a resistance level.

Ascending Triangle (continuation)

The ascending triangle is a bullish continuation pattern that indicates that an uptrend will continue. Place a horizontal line along the swing highs – the resistance – and then draw an ascending trend line along the swing lows – the support – to create ascending triangles on charts.


Ascending triangles frequently have two or more identical peak highs, allowing for the drawing of a horizontal line. The trend line represents the pattern's overall uptrend, while the horizontal line represents the asset's historic level of resistance.

Descending Triangle (continuation)

 

A descending triangle, on the other hand, indicates a bearish continuation of a downtrend. During a descending triangle, a trader will typically enter a short position – possibly with CFDs – in order to profit from a falling market.

Because descending triangles are indicative of a market dominated by sellers, successively lower peaks are likely to be prevalent and unlikely to reverse, they tend to shift lower and breakthrough support. A horizontal line of support and a downward-sloping line of resistance distinguish descending triangles. 

 

The trend will eventually break through the support, and the downtrend will resume.
